We walk together (2020) is thought as a field-recording score that asks would-be performers to think sonically about a place, to produce sound within that place, but also to reflect on the changes caused by the pandemic both at an environmental and subjective level. This collaborative endeavor is a continuation of my exploratory work in novel ways of curating sound artwork outside institutional frameworks. The resulting work, using a visual reference, is a multi-layered and multi-linguistic ‘sequence shot’: an audio piece that straddles the line between fiction, documentary and musical composition.
The sonic essay is a collaboration between a series of artists located in different parts of the globe: Rui Chaves (Loulé, Portugal, 25/06/2020), Eduardo Patrício (Koziegłowy, Poland, 17/06/2020), Laura Romero (Valencia, Spain, 06/06/2020), Lilian Nakao Nakahodo (Curitiba, Brazil, 05/07/2020), Luz da Camara (Evoramonte, Portugal, 19/06/2020).
